cloud-configuration/argocd/prometheus/monitoring/argocd_values.yaml

52 lines
1.2 KiB
YAML

kube-prometheus-stack:
prometheusOperator:
admissionWebhooks:
certManager:
enabled: true
# issuerRef:
# name: "lets-encrypt"
# kind: "ClusterIssuer"
prometheus-node-exporter:
hostRootFsMount:
mountPropagation: None
alertmanager:
enabled: true
grafana:
enabled: true
ingress:
enabled: true
ingressClassName: default
annotations:
cert-manager.io/cluster-issuer: lets-encrypt
ingress.kubernetes.io/rewrite-target: /
hosts:
- grafana.k8s.monitoring.2martens.de
tls:
- secretName: grafana-general-tls
hosts:
- grafana.k8s.monitoring.2martens.de
prometheus:
prometheusSpec:
retention: 6h
disableCompaction: true
storageSpec:
volumeClaimTemplate:
spec:
storageClassName: hcloud-volumes
accessModes: [ "ReadWriteOnce" ]
resources:
requests:
storage: 10Gi
ingress:
enabled: false
kubeControllerManager:
endpoints:
- 10.0.0.7
kubeScheduler:
endpoints:
- 10.0.0.7
storage:
handles:
- "100341703"